  • Upakāro ca yo mitto,
    sukhe dukkhe ca yo sakhā,
    atthakkhāyī ca yo mitto,
    yo ca mittānukampako --
    etepi mitte cattāro iti viññāya paṇḍito
    sakkaccaṃ payirupāseyya
    mātā puttaṃ va orasaṃ.

    The friend who is a helpmate,
    the friend in happiness and woe,
    the friend who gives good counsel,
    the friend who sympathises too --
    these four as friends the wise behold
    and cherish them devotedly
    as does a mother her own child.

    Dīgha Nikāya 3.265
    View Pāli on Tipitaka.org
    Everyman's Ethics: Four Discourses by the Buddha (WH 14), translated by Narada Thera
